Пример #1
0
 public function addFolder()
 {
     $path = './app/' . VIEWFOLDERNAME . '/frontend/' . MAIN_THEME;
     $dirs = directory_map($path, FALSE, FALSE);
     Htmladmin::getFoldersRecurs($dirs);
     Backend::tpl('templates/addfolder');
 }
Пример #2
0
<ul class="images_list">
    <?php 
foreach ($data['images'] as $item) {
    ?>
        <li id="<?php 
    echo $item['id'];
    ?>
">
            <?php 
    echo img(Htmladmin::getThumb($item['image']));
    ?>
            <button type="button" class="btn btn-xs btn-danger rtl-rght" onclick="admin.delImage(<?php 
    echo $item['id'];
    ?>
,'<?php 
    echo $data['typest'];
    ?>
')"><span class="glyphicon glyphicon-remove"></span></button>
        </li>
    <?php 
}
?>
</ul>
Пример #3
0
                    <th style="width: 40px">Статус</th>
                </tr>
            </thead>
            <tbody>
                <?php 
foreach ($main->articles_model->select(Articles_model::$table) as $article) {
    ?>
                <tr>
                    <td><?php 
    echo $article['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getArticle',{id:<?php 
    echo $article['id'];
    ?>
})"><?php 
    echo $article['name'];
    ?>
</a></td>
                    <td><?php 
    echo Htmladmin::getStatus($article['is_published']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>
Пример #4
0
                    <th style="width: 40px">Статус</th>
                </tr>
            </thead>
            <tbody>
                <?php 
foreach ($main->news_model->select(News_model::$table) as $news) {
    ?>
                <tr>
                    <td><?php 
    echo $news['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getNews',{id:<?php 
    echo $news['id'];
    ?>
})"><?php 
    echo $news['name'];
    ?>
</a></td>
                    <td><?php 
    echo Htmladmin::getStatus($news['is_published']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>
Пример #5
0
                        <li class="<?php 
echo Htmladmin::getActivePunct($main, 'settings');
?>
">
                            <a href="/admin/settings">
                                <i class="glyphicon glyphicon-wrench"></i> <span>Настройки</span>
                            </a>
                        </li>
                        <li class="<?php 
echo Htmladmin::getActivePunct($main, 'orders');
?>
">
                            <a href="/admin/orders">
                                <i class="fa fa-shopping-cart"></i> <span>Заказы</span>
                            </a>
                        </li>
                        <li class="<?php 
echo Htmladmin::getActivePunct($main, 'templates');
?>
">
                            <a href="/admin/templates">
                                <i class="glyphicon glyphicon-folder-open"></i> <span>Шаблоны</span>
                            </a>
                        </li>
                    </ul>
                </section>
            </aside>
            <div class="content-wrapper">
                <section class="content">
                    <div class="row">
                        <div class="col-md-6">
Пример #6
0
    ?>
                            <?php 
} else {
    ?>
                                <?php 
    echo form_label('Главная страница');
    ?>
                            <?php 
}
?>
                        </div>
                    </div>   
                    <div class="tab-pane" id="tab_5">
                        <div class="form-group">
                            <?php 
if (!Htmladmin::isMainPage($data['page'])) {
    ?>
                                <?php 
    echo form_label('Родительская страница');
    ?>
                                <?php 
    echo form_dropdown(['name' => 'parent_id', 'class' => 'form-control'], $main->pages_model->getAllPages($data['page']['id']), $data['page']['parent_id']);
    ?>
                            <?php 
} else {
    ?>
                                <?php 
    echo form_label('Главная страница');
    ?>
                            <?php 
}
Пример #7
0
<div class="box">
    <div class="box-header with-border">
        <h3 class="box-title">Каталог</h3>
        <div class="box-tools">
            <a class="btn btn-success btn-sm" onclick="admin.get('getChars',{})">Список характеристик</a>
            <a class="btn btn-primary btn-sm" onclick="admin.get('addCat',{})">Добавить элемент</a>
        </div>
    </div>
    <div class="box-body">
        <?php 
echo Htmladmin::recursionMenu($main->catalog_model->select(Catalog_model::$table), 'getCat');
?>
    </div>
</div>
Пример #8
0
<div class="box">
    <div class="box-header with-border">
        <h3 class="box-title">Шаблоны</h3>
        <div class="box-tools">
            <a class="btn btn-success btn-sm" onclick="admin.get('addFolder', {})">Добавить папку</a>
            <a class="btn btn-primary btn-sm" onclick="admin.get('addTemplate', {})">Добавить шаблон</a>
        </div>
    </div>
    <div class="box-body">
        <div class="tree">
            <?php 
echo Htmladmin::getTemplatesRecurs(Backend::getTemplates());
?>
        </div>
    </div>
</div>
Пример #9
0
                            <?php 
echo form_label('Телефон');
?>
<br />
                            - <?php 
echo Htmladmin::getFieldIsset($data['order'], 'user_phone');
?>
                        </div>
                        <hr class="minimal-hr" />
                        <div class="form-group">
                            <?php 
echo form_label('Комментарий');
?>
<br />
                            - <?php 
echo Htmladmin::getFieldIsset($data['order'], 'user_comment');
?>
                        </div>
                        <hr class="minimal-hr" />
                        <div class="form-group">
                            <?php 
echo form_label('Дата оформления');
?>
                            <?php 
echo date('d.m.Y H:i', $data['order']['created']);
?>
                        </div>
                        <hr class="minimal-hr" />
                        <div class="form-group">
                            <?php 
echo form_checkbox(['class' => 'icheck', 'name' => 'status'], '', $data['order']['status']) . '&nbsp;';
Пример #10
0
<?php

if (isset($data['item']['image']) && !empty($data['item']['image'])) {
    ?>
<div class="item_image">
    <img src="<?php 
    echo Htmladmin::getThumb($data['item']['image']);
    ?>
" />
    <div class="btn btn-danger btn-xs clb" onclick="admin.del('delItemImage',{'id':<?php 
    echo $data['item']['id'];
    ?>
,'table':'<?php 
    echo $data['table'];
    ?>
'},function(){$('.item_image').remove();})"><i class="glyphicon glyphicon-remove"></i></div>
</div>
<?php 
}
Пример #11
0
                <tr>
                    <td><?php 
    echo $user['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getUser',{id:<?php 
    echo $user['id'];
    ?>
})"><?php 
    echo $user['firstname'];
    ?>
 <?php 
    echo $user['lastname'];
    ?>
</a></td>
                    <td><?php 
    echo $user['type'];
    ?>
</td>
                    <td><?php 
    echo Htmladmin::getStatus($user['status']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>
Пример #12
0
                    <th style="width: 40px">Статус</th>
                </tr>
            </thead>
            <tbody>
                <?php 
foreach ($main->orders_model->select(Orders_model::$table) as $order) {
    ?>
                <tr>
                    <td><?php 
    echo $order['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getOrder',{id:<?php 
    echo $order['id'];
    ?>
})"><?php 
    echo $order['user_name'];
    ?>
</a></td>
                    <td><?php 
    echo Htmladmin::getStatusOrder($order['status']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>
Пример #13
0
<div class="box">
    <div class="box-header with-border">
        <h3 class="box-title">Страницы</h3>
        <div class="box-tools">
            <a class="btn btn-primary btn-sm" onclick="admin.get('addPage',{})">Добавить страницу</a>
        </div>
    </div>
    <div class="box-body">
        <?php 
echo Htmladmin::recursionMenu($main->pages_model->select(Pages_model::$table), 'getPage');
?>
    </div>
</div>
Пример #14
0
                    <th style="width: 40px">Статус</th>
                </tr>
            </thead>
            <tbody>
                <?php 
foreach ($main->services_model->select(Services_model::$table) as $service) {
    ?>
                <tr>
                    <td><?php 
    echo $service['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getService',{id:<?php 
    echo $service['id'];
    ?>
})"><?php 
    echo $service['name'];
    ?>
</a></td>
                    <td><?php 
    echo Htmladmin::getStatus($service['is_published']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>
Пример #15
0
echo form_textarea(['type' => 'text', 'name' => 'description', 'class' => 'form-control', 'placeholder' => 'Description', 'rows' => 5], $data['catalog']['description']);
?>
                        </div>
                        <div class="form-group">
                            <?php 
echo form_label('Keywords');
?>
                            <?php 
echo form_textarea(['type' => 'text', 'name' => 'keywords', 'class' => 'form-control', 'placeholder' => 'Keywords', 'rows' => 5], $data['catalog']['keywords']);
?>
                        </div>
                    </div>
                    <div class="tab-pane" id="tab_5">
                        <div class="form-group">
                            <?php 
if (!Htmladmin::isMainCat($data['catalog'])) {
    ?>
                                <?php 
    echo form_label('Родительский элемент');
    ?>
                                <?php 
    echo form_dropdown(['name' => 'parent_id', 'class' => 'form-control'], $main->catalog_model->getAllCats($data['catalog']['id']), $data['catalog']['parent_id']);
    ?>
                            <?php 
} else {
    ?>
                                <?php 
    echo form_label('Главный элемент');
    ?>
                            <?php 
}
Пример #16
0
                    <th style="width: 40px">Статус</th>
                </tr>
            </thead>
            <tbody>
                <?php 
foreach ($main->settings_model->select(Settings_model::$table) as $setting) {
    ?>
                <tr>
                    <td><?php 
    echo $setting['id'];
    ?>
</td>
                    <td><a href="#" onclick="admin.get('getSetting',{id:<?php 
    echo $setting['id'];
    ?>
})"><?php 
    echo $setting['name'];
    ?>
</a></td>
                    <td><?php 
    echo Htmladmin::getStatus($setting['is_published']);
    ?>
</td>
                </tr>
                <?php 
}
?>
            </tbody>
        </table>
    </div>
</div>